20120010558 | PHOTOSENSITIZING ANTIBODY-FLUOROPHORE CONJUGATES - The present disclosure relates to compositions and methods of killing cells in vitro or in vivo. In particular examples, the method includes contacting a cell having a cell surface protein with a therapeutically effective amount of an antibody-IR700 molecule, wherein the antibody specifically binds to the cell surface protein. In particular examples the antibody recognizes a tumor-specific antigen on the surface of a tumor cell. The cell is subsequently irradiated, such as at a wavelength of 660 to 740 nm at a dose of at least 1 J cm | 01-12-2012 |

20110082363 | METHOD AND SYSTEM FOR PERFORMING BIOPSIES - A method and system for performing biopsies can include an imaging system (190) for obtaining diagnostic images of a target region (200); a tracking system (100); a probe (75) having a deployable biopsy needle for performing a biopsy procedure where the tracking system generates tracking information for at least one of the probe and the biopsy needle; an ultrasound imaging system (50) for obtaining ultrasound imaging of the target region; and a computer (150) in communication with the tracking system, the imaging system and the ultrasound imaging system. The computer can register the tracking system with the imaging system. The computer transfers a marking (500) of a biopsy site associated with the biopsy procedure from the ultrasound imaging to the diagnostic images based on the tracking information and the registration of the tracking system with the diagnostic images. | 04-07-2011 |

20110265616 | ULTRA-PURE, SINGLE-CRYSTAL SIC CUTTING TOOL FOR ULTRA-PRECISION MACHINING - Systems and methods that use a single-crystal boule SiC sharpened into a cutting tool for ultra-precision machining of ferrous alloys are disclosed. Conventional ultra-precision machining uses single-crystal natural diamond. Despite the exceptional mechanical properties of diamond, its chemical properties have inhibited the extension of ultra-precision machining to iron-containing (ferrous) alloys. A single-crystal SiC cutting tool can be used to cut many materials for which diamond cutting tools are conventionally used. Additionally, a single-crystal SiC cutting tool can be used to cut materials for which diamond cutting tools are inappropriate, such as ferrous metals or nickel. | 11-03-2011 |
